Transaction bb6a0bfa03638784e32f6c47f8bad69743f07fe19dcceae2f1527ba458a49724
1 Input
1 Output
-
bb6a0bfa03638784e32f6c47f8bad69743f07fe19dcceae2f1527ba458a49724:0
- value
- 3908103
- script pubkey
- OP_0 OP_PUSHBYTES_20 ee4af9b0d6b99b69d03003eee923e3c161b7ef36
- address
- bc1qae90nvxkhxdkn5psq0hwjglrc9sm0meks3xhkz